Unfortunately I was unable to upgrade my laptop using the ISO, despite it being verified by your hashes.
It refused to accept my laptop's Product Key.
Perhaps the versions didn't match:W7 Home Premium (64 bit) -> W10 Home English International (64 bit)
I noticed that the laptop had ~20 GB of space available in the W7 OS partition, so I tried the Media Creation Tool on the laptop itself (Upgrade option).
The MCT had no problems performing the in-place upgrade.
It didn't even ask me to enter a Product Key (System Properties shows that W10 is Activated).
Results:
- Most of my programs survived:
- Speccy got totally culled
- VLC vanished from the Start Menu
- So far it seems like all of my Settings have survived
- Network shares can only be accessed using IP Addresses
The laptop was setup to dual boot W7 HP and LM 17.3 (using GRUB2).
GRUB2 survived and apparently caused no issues with the W10 installation and both OS boot and appear to run without issues.

That's because you are being forced into arriving there either IE or Edge as this was just put to the test in Edge and ending up at the download page WITH EASE! I will add. Windows 10 Insider Preview ISO
When you first arrive it will be a "Three Step Process" now in the process of downloading the "Windows10_InsiderPreview_Client_x64_en-us_14332.iso"
1)Click on the Advanced options immediately upon arriving on the first page.
2)Select the correct build by not only number but edition such as avoiding the 32bit only Single English language option when wanting the 64bit 10. The page shows......
First being the edition which requires that you click on the Confirm button before being able to move onto the Language selector which has it's own Confirm button to click.
3)Once those two are taken care of you are then moved onto the next page automatically for choosing the Single flavor being the two links for the 32bit and 64bit options.
